This study develops a sustainable coastal resort design at Pantai Mangrove, Serdang Bedagai, as a response to the rapidly growing tourism pressure in an area lacking environmentally responsible facilities. A sustainable architectural approach grounded in biophilic design is applied to translate human–nature connectivity into spatial strategies and building performance. The design principles include the use of locally sourced, low-carbon materials; optimization of cross-ventilation and natural lighting; integration of vegetation for both aesthetic and ecological functions; efficient rainwater and wastewater management; and site planning that respects the sensitivity of coastal ecosystems. The design methodology encompasses site observations, space programming, and environmental standards review to ensure measurable performance outcomes. The resulting proposal features an organically inspired morphology derived from seashell and wave forms, reinforcing the identity of the coastal setting while enhancing visitor comfort, reducing operational energy loads, and supporting the local economy. This design has the potential to serve as a replicable model for sustainable coastal tourism development in North Sumatra.
